Describe the FAA System Safety TEAM approach.
What will be an ideal response?
TEAM stands for transfer, eliminate, accept, and mitigate. The Transferring of risk is a method by which the organization does not accept the risk for its employees, but decides to contract out the work to another organization that may be better suited or equipped to complete the task. Elimination is simply eliminating the process or the circumstance that requires the process to exist. The organization should only Accept a risk when its frequency, likelihood, and severity are all low. Mitigation means taking action to reduce the frequency, likelihood, or severity of risk. If an unacceptable risk cannot be transferred, eliminated, or accepted (as is), the organization must mitigate the risk.
